Generator information

Manufacturer Kohler
Model 6EF
Generator type Generator
Fuel Gasoline
Frequency 50 Hz

Electrical output

Standby power 6 kW
Prime power 6 kW
Standby kVA 6.0

Engine, cooling and controls

Engine model Kawasaki FD501D
Engine displacement 27 cu in (0.437 L)
Rated engine speed 3600 rpm
Engine oil capacity 0.36 gal (1.4 L)
Engine coolant capacity 0.55 gal (2.1 L)
Oil capacity 0.36 gal (1.4 L)

Fuel consumption

Prime 0.52 gal/h (1.97 L/h) @ 25%; 0.63 gal/h (2.38 L/h) @ 50%; 0.77 gal/h (2.91 L/h) @ 75%; 0.94 gal/h (3.56 L/h) @ 100%
